We take this capacity for approved, but in the animal kingdom, it’s not that common. That neurocircuitry is called set bonding. There’s a little rodent called a meadow vole that has a variation of it. Savanna voles are grayish-brown, mouse-like creatures that don’t look particularly special. Unless, naturally, you’re another pasture vole.

When one meadow vole finds one more, they mate when, which’s it. They gather together and also adhere to each other everywhere. What’s interesting is that there are extremely similar voles, the montane voles and field voles, that are promiscuous. The distinctions in the minds of these 2 rodents has come to be a timeless method of researching the biology of monogamy and set bonding.

It turns out pasture voles have more oxytocin as well as vasopressin receptors in their striatum, the area of the brain that’s connected with reward. These hormones are connected to feelings of count on, love as well as bonding. It’s a difference that enables pasture voles to create distance with their friends.

But also within the types, grassy field voles can create various levels of accessory. Some voles have more oxytocin receptors and also some much less. Some are much more conscientious to their partner– they brush and also lick them more compared to various other grassy field voles. As well as there are roaming grassy field voles that have “affairs.”.

We see this irregularity in humans as well. We can vary considerably in the strength of the bond we create. Some people have more caregiving tendencies; some people have less. Losing Soulmates Dodie Chords

The million-dollar question is: Just how does the trigger occur, and why do we obtain attracted to some individuals as well as not others? The laws of tourist attraction are not fully comprehended. There are a great deal of emotional theories, not backed by science. Some individuals say we’re seeking our moms and dads. But researches provide a different view on this.

When you consider the neuroscience study, you see that for rodents that are monogamous, it’s smell that bonds them together. For people, it’s probably concerning view and scent.

We have a really developed aesthetic system, and also study has shown look is an vital part of exactly how we choose our companions. Their body smell ends up being calming to us and may even assist preserve the partnership.

We take a look at somebody, as well as smell them, and they simply make good sense to us.

Biologically talking, close relationships are a kind of soul mate too. Individuals who end up being friends often have an prompt affinity for each other. We understand that close friends have similar mind patterns. A research study this year found that friends– the scientists concentrated on friends that quickly “clicked”– smell more alike than people that didn’t form close relationships.

In the study, researchers picked 20 sets of close friends as well as accumulated body odor examples by inquiring to use the very same Tee shirts for a couple of days. The scientists used an digital nose to identify the chemical fingerprint of everyone’s body odor. They contrasted close friends as well as pairs of random unfamiliar people and located that the chemical signatures of the “click pals” were substantially more comparable than individuals created at random.

Yes, you can have more than one soul mate.

The difficulty with soul mates is that they can become etched in our brain. It’s a powerful organic system we need to regard, as well as it takes some time to get over someone as well as heal, whether it be a breakup or a loss.

But here’s where it obtains complicated. This capacity we need to make somebody special– our minds can do it again and again. That’s why we can have greater than one soul mate in our lives.

My longtime close friend and coach, that died lately, had a partnership with a male for many years. Then he died of cancer.

For decades, she lived alone without having a partnership. When she was 82, she started talking about this person she had actually fulfilled. She started discussing him more and more. And afterwards she told me she had fallen in love, as well as he was relocating with her– nevertheless those years.

For 8 years, till her death, they cohabited and traveled the globe.

Some individuals believe there’s just one soul mate in our lives. However that stands in the method of assuming you can discover another person after a breakup as well as enjoy.
